A Veterans Disability Attorney Can Help You Get the Benefits You Deserve

A lawyer for veterans with disabilities can assist you in appealing a decision of the Department of veterans disability law firms Affairs. You can request a High-Level Review or appeal to the Board of Veterans Appeals.

The VA claims process can be very long. Oftentimes, you'll have to attend a hearing. This could be an DRO hearing or the BVA hearing, or the Court of Appeals for Veterans Claims.

The VA will pay you according to your disability rating. This is a percentage which reflects how much your disability hinders in your ability to carry out everyday tasks and work. The more favorable your rating, the more you'll earn. A veteran disability lawyer can help you get the medical records you need to secure a high rating, and your entitlement to TDIU.

The lawyer representing your veteran's disability needs to prove that your condition or injury was the result of your military service. They will utilize medical evidence, expert testimony, and other documentation to support your claim. They will also make sure that your claims forms are completed correctly.

Additionally, your veterans disability lawyer can help you appeal a decision from the VA. There are many different kinds of appeals and the most demanding appeal is directly to the Board of Veterans Appeals. An experienced New York disability attorney will be in a position to assist you through the entire process including attending any formal hearings to help ensure an acceptable outcome.
